    Lol, and do try one of those E-Cloths for glass, it was the only thing (after trying shedloads of stuff, some quite expensive) that got my plasma screen smear free. I use it on my phone, my Asus tablet and my lenses and the viewing screen on my camera. It's totally amazing.

    It makes sense not to put chemicals onto the glass, the more you put on the more you're going to have to polish off and some may damage the coating.
